Tilt and shake bottle to dispense a pea-sized amount, applying onto face and neck. Gently pat for better absorption.
This lotion can be used as a lightweight moisturiser option, or as an additional step prior to applying your usual cream.
For the best moisturising effect, we recommend you follow with a cream, particularly when using overnight.
Where does it fit in your routine?
Cleanser > Toner/Skin > Serum/Essence/Ampoule > Orchid Lotion > Cream > SPF (daytime)
